Inquiry learning model with advance organizers to improve students’ understanding on physics concepts

Abstract

Abstract The inquiry model is one of the learning models that have the potential to train students’ high-level skills and thinking. These activities require good initial knowledge of students. An advance organizer is one strategy that can be used to overcome this problem. The purpose of this study was to examine the effectiveness of the inquiry model with advanced organizers in improving students’ conceptual understanding. The research design used was a non-equivalent pretest and posttest group. The research subjects were divided into two groups, namely the experimental group and the control group. Data were analyzed by N-gain test. The results showed that the understanding of the concept of the experimental group was better than the control group. Thus it can be concluded that the inquiry model combined with an advanced organizer is effective in increasing mastery of students’ physics concepts. In general, the increase in the experimental group was higher than the control group both in the cognitive aspects and in each sub-material.
